Beşiktaş Club announced that negotiations have begun for the transfer of Gedson Fernandes to Spartak Moscow. Beşiktaş also announced that they have purchased the remaining 50% of Gedson Fernandes' transfer rights from Benfica for 10 million euros.
The Portuguese player Gedson Fernandes, whose transfer rights were acquired from Benfica by Beşiktaş, has started negotiations for a transfer to Spartak Moscow.
Beşiktaş announced that negotiations have begun with the Russian club for the transfer of Portuguese footballer Gedson Fernandes to Spartak Moscow.
NOTIFICATION TO KAP ABOUT FERNANDES
In a notification made by the black-and-white club to the Public Disclosure Platform (KAP), it was stated that "Negotiations have started regarding the transfer of our Football A Team player Gedson Carvalho Fernandes to the Russian club FC Spartak-Moscow JSC."
BEŞİKTAŞ'S PERFORMANCE
The 26-year-old footballer, who joined Beşiktaş on July 1, 2022, has shown a performance of 18 goals and 16 assists in 130 matches played in the black-and-white jersey. Gedson Fernandes experienced Turkish Cup and Super Cup championships at Beşiktaş.
HE HAD ALSO ACQUIRED HIS TRANSFER RIGHTS
Beşiktaş announced today that the remaining 50% of the player's transfer rights, who is 26 years old, was acquired from the Portuguese team Benfica for 10 million euros.
